Montalvão is a picturesque Alentejo village, situated in a privileged location of natural beauty where time seems to have stood still, in the typical calmness of Alentejo, close to the Spanish border. Montalvão's origins are ancient, with various prehistoric remains in the area, indicating it was an important settlement in Upper Alentejo during the times of the first Portuguese monarchy. Montalvão still maintains its rural aspect today, nestled on a hill between the Tejo and Sever rivers, with limited means of communication, surrounded by olive groves, forest vegetation, and predominantly granite landscapes. The proximity to the reservoir of the Rio Sever Dam provides beautiful scenery and conditions for various leisure, sports, and nautical activities. Montalvão's heritage includes the Ruins of the 13th-century Castle, offering a beautiful panorama, as well as the Matriz Church, the Manueline Pillory, and the Santa Casa da Misericórdia Building. Montalvão also features the beautiful 16th-century Chapel of the Holy Spirit and the Chapel of Our Lady of Remedies, located outside the center, a venue for important processions and local festivities. Montalvão is also known for "Festa Brava," as evidenced by the proud Bullring and the popular festivities of the village, such as the Festivals in Honor of Our Lady of Remedies, held annually at the beginning of September.
